Chief Of Staff Calls For GTMO Closure

 

On an episode of Fox News Sunday hosted by Chris Wallace, Chairman of The Joint Chiefs of Staff Gen Martin Dempsey made a surprising statement in saying:

“I’ve been in the group that believes it’s in our national interest to close Guantanamo.”

He then went further saying:

?It does create a psychological scar on our national values. Whether it should or not, it does.?

This was said on the 13th anniversary of the opening of ?Guantanamo Bay US military prison, located on the?Guantanamo Bay Naval Base in Cuba. The prison is often called GTMO and pronounced as gitmo. Since the prison’s opening in 2002 it has received much criticism from human rights groups and other agencies worldwide.

While President Obama said he intended to close the prison, it still holds 127 prisoners. 59 were approved for?transfers to other facilities. In spite of this, Republicans in Congress are fighting to have future transfers suspended because of concerns regarding ISIS. They also said they would block attempts to lift a ban on transferring GTMO detainees.

Furthermore,? Cliff Sloan, the State Department’s former special envoy responsible for negotiating prisoner transfers, shares Gen. Dempsey’s sentiment. He expects the prison to be closed by the end of President Obama’s final term. Sloan elaborated his point further when he said, “nobody should underestimate President Obama’s determination and commitment” in regards to closing the prison on an episode of Meet The Press hosted By Chuck Todd. Sloan also wrote an editorial last week for The New York Times. In the piece, he acknowledged closing the prison would be an up hill battle by writing that closing the facility “will take intense and sustained action”. He then went on to urge government officials to “accelerate the transfers of those approved for release.”
